I have represented a cyclist who fell on a rail route which was poorly kept. Tree roots caused the asphalt trail to bend, and the federal government stopped working to fix it or caution customers. For example, in New york city, where the Legislation Offices of Spar & Bernstein stand for victims of car accidents, a Notification of Claim have to be submitted within 90 days from the day of the accident. In South Carolina, bicyclists have a right to a secure street that is free from unsafe roadway dangers. If you endured injuries due to a roadway risk, you may have grounds to file a personal injury claim versus the accountable party. Frequently, road threats result from carelessness by the city or various other governmental entities. For example, if your bicycle mishap resulted from fractured asphalt or holes, it might be the government's obligation to conduct normal road upkeep. When they fall short to do so, they open themselves as much as responsibility for accidents. I recently won payment for a bicyclist who fell in a large crater which covered a considerable part of a bike lane. Before the bike crash, regional residents had actually complained repeatedly regarding the hole over months.
